🚀 Explore this awesome post from PBS NewsHour - Politics đź“– đź“‚ Category: Donald Trump news,tariffs 📌 Here’s what you’ll learn: WASHINGTON (AP) — President Donald Trump signed a proclamation on New Year's Eve delaying tariff hikes on upholstered furniture, kitchen cabinets and sinks by a year, citing ongoing trade talks. The order Trump signed Wednesday maintains a 25% tariff he imposed in September on those goods, but delays for another year a 30% tariff on upholstered furniture and a 50% tariff on kitchen cabinets and dressing tables.
